Controlling Data Bus Systems with Fiber Optic Bypass Switches

Most fiber optic bypass switches also have a separate input that can be used to activate the switch from an external source to allow bypassing a node when desired, not just when a power failure occurs.

FIBER OPTIC APPLICATION IN A PROFIBUS NETWORK

The PROFIBUS DP fiber optic medium can be either plastic or glass fiber using BFOC/2.5 connectors. An optical-electrical converter translates between the fiber optic medium and copper wire medium.
